I saw my first migrant warblers today (Sept. 8) at home in Hampton, TN when I 
encountered a mixed flock of several Magnolia Warblers, a couple of juvenile 
Chestnut-sided Warblers, Carolina Chickadees, Gray Catbirds, Cedar Waxwings, 
Carolina Wrens...and one Green Heron.

The Green Heron has been haunting the outskirts of the fish pond for several 
days, and while I was watching the flock, it flew in and perched on a limb in 
the wild cherry tree. The Carolina Chickadees, in particular, were quite 
miffed. They seemed to be debating whether to treat the heron as a 
weird-looking 
screech-owl.

I also had some Ruby-throated Hummingbirds and Chimney Swifts flying around.
